It's important to mention that he will likely finish with maybe a couple hundred. Most of the dollars are joke s and will be retracted.

Kickstarter only rule on canceling a bid is that it can't take it below the"funded" threshold in the last 48 hours.

I would even suspect that the majority of the 1$ supporters will go away as well as they only tagged it to make it easier to find / watch

Even Afterwards.. Nothing Really holds you to a Pledge.. I mean Amazon just tries to Charge you for 7 days.  f you don't have it after 7 days it cancels the Charge process.  

Example
I have a Kickstarter Ending today.  I had to drop 400$ on a Fix on my van this week unexpectedly, which ate my slush fund for this Kickstarter payment.  It will try to charge me, and fail.  I'll get an email.  Nothing is disabled on Kickstarter, I could continue to to Pledge on other projects, or change Pledges on existing Kickstarter.   Over the next several days it'll try and charge it off an on.  

So money is back in that account on Friday, and Amazon will be happy to take then :)  the world is all good again.. :)
